XLY Hedge Fund Activity: Q2 2024 in Review
1,116 of the 6,924 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in State Street Consumer Discretionary Select Sector SPDR ETF (XLY) for Q2 2024, worth a combined $14.6B — down 2.4% from $14.9B a quarter earlier.
Sellers outnumbered buyers: 98 funds closed out of XLY and 93 opened new positions — a net loss of 5 holders — while 431 trimmed existing stakes and 343 added.
The largest buyer was Barclays, adding an estimated $949M. The largest seller was Citigroup, cutting an estimated $178M.
